10. The Evolution of Horse Gear

The invention of bridles, saddles, and stirrups revolutionized horse riding, making it more comfortable and efficient for riders. Early horse gear, uncovered in archaeological sites, shows remarkable ingenuity in design and function. These advancements enabled people to travel farther, carry heavier loads, and control their mounts with greater precision. As documented by The British Museum, evolving horse equipment played a key role in spreading equestrian culture worldwide.
